alrite guys...i just got a brand new Greddy TI-C catback for my 07 civic coupe....it sounds great..loud and deep...

so here is the problem

everytime i shift down from 4th to 3rd @ 1500RPM the exhuast makes 2-3 poping noise...its NOT aLOUD popping sound..it sounds like firecrackers.. or those thing u throw againist the ground and it makes a "popping" noise...i think its call popper?

anyways

is it normal for the exhuast to make popping noise while shifting down?

it only does it when i shift down...
